279264 Whirlpool Bearing & Seal Kit

279264 Whirlpool Bearing & Seal Kit is a bearing-and-seal ⁤replacement assembly intended for the rotating tub or drum support in compatible Whirlpool laundry appliances. ‌The kit typically contains one or more bearings, an⁣ elastomeric or lip-type sealand the⁢ retaining hardware​ required ⁢to locate the bearings in the tub or hub. as a mechanical service part,it is indeed designed to restore the bearing support and fluid exclusion functions that wear​ over time in high-load,wet environments.

Inside the ​appliance, the bearing and seal assembly supports the washer’s rotating shaft ‍or​ tub, maintains concentric alignment under radial and‍ axial loadsand provides ⁣a barrier to keep wash water and detergent out of the bearing cavity. It interfaces directly with the tub/hub, shaft or spindleand the drive⁣ system (motor, pulley ⁤or beltand any coupling or ​transmission). Proper bearing fit and seal seating are critical to control vibration,reduce friction and heat,and prevent lubricant loss or water ‌ingress that will accelerate component⁤ failure.

Functional Role of the Washer Drum Bearing and Seal Assembly in‍ Load Support and Fluid containment

The drum bearing and ‌seal assembly transfers the dynamic loads of⁢ the rotating drum to the‍ washer chassis while preventing wash water and detergent from contaminating the bearing lubricant. The 279264​ whirlpool Bearing & Seal Kit supplies the matched bearings and seals that restore the original running clearances and sealing surfaces; correct replacement ensures the bearing races maintain concentricity under high-speed spin loads and the seal‍ lips remain⁢ engaged to exclude water. In service, ‌the bearing supports radial loads from the ⁤drum and ⁢the imbalance forces that occur during high-speed spin, while the⁢ seal maintains a pressure- ⁢and fluid-tight boundary at the interface between the wet tub and the bearing cavity to prevent accelerated wear and corrosion of the races and⁣ rollers.

  • Typical failure symptoms:​ loud rumble during spin,lateral drum play,grease contamination in​ the ⁣tub,or visible leaks at the tub seam.
  • Critical installation checkpoints: press bearings squarely to specified depthorient the seal lip toward the fluid sourceand verify drum runout after assembly.

Compatibility depends on matching shaft and housing diameters,bearing​ width,and seal inner/outer ​diameters so that preload and radial clearance remain within⁤ design limits; kits like the 279264 supply components that are dimensioned to reproduce those limits for compatible Whirlpool models. When replacing the assembly, ⁣technicians should inspect the bearing ⁣bores for ovality and the shaft for scoring-reusing seals or installing bearings without correcting bore ​damage will allow premature leakage and noise recurrence. Practical⁢ repair practice includes cleaning the bearing cavity,using a press to install​ bearings and seals without distorting races,and confirming smooth,low-friction ‌rotation and minimal axial play ⁣before reassembling the washer.

How the ⁣279264 Whirlpool Bearing & Seal Kit Interfaces with the Transmission, Drum Huband Seal Surfaces

279264 ⁤Whirlpool Bearing & Seal Kit provides the bearing races, sealand ancillary hardware ‌that form the mechanical and‍ fluid interface between the washing machine transmission output ⁢and the drum hub. The⁢ bearings carry⁤ radial and limited axial loads from the rotating drum into the transmission output shaft; the inner race is normally a press fit to the shaft while the outer race seats into ⁤the drum hub or a pressed sleeve. The seal in the kit establishes a controlled interference on a machined counterface to‍ exclude wash water from the bearings and to retain transmission ⁢lubricants, so correct mating dimensions and surface condition of the shaft, hub boreand seal seat determine long-term sealing performance and load transfer behavior.

Accomplished installation requires‍ attention to fit, surface conditionand​ axial clearance: damaged or corroded seal faces,‍ scored shaftsor improper press-fit technique will compromise alignment and ​lead to accelerated bearing wear, noiseor leaks.⁤ Technicians commonly verify bearing preload⁤ or end play after assembly, confirm that the seal⁤ lip runs on a smooth counterfaceand replace any‌ hub or shaft components that show deformation.Typical field​ symptoms‌ prompting replacement of the 279264 kit include persistent drum wobble, grinding sounds from the rear of the tubor visible oil/water leakage at the hub; replacing the kit with proper pressing, lubricationand ⁣inspection of mating surfaces restores the transmission-drum interface ⁣to expected mechanical and sealing performance.

  • Primary interface functions: load transfer, ⁣alignmentand fluid exclusion.
  • Inspection checkpoints: shaft concentricity, hub‌ bore integrityand seal counterface finish.
  • Common failure⁣ indicators: axial play, metallic noiseand lubricant contamination or external⁢ leakage.

mechanical and Operational Failure Symptoms ‍and Diagnostic Tests for Bearing Wear and Seal Leakage

The 279264 Whirlpool Bearing & Seal Kit contains the rotating bearing races and elastomeric seal components that support the washer tub and retain lubricants while‍ preventing water⁤ ingress to the gearbox and motor​ area. Bearings maintain concentric rotation and absorb radial and axial loads; seals preserve the grease film and block water from migrating along the shaft. When bearings show fatigue (race pitting,brinelling) ‌the drum will develop increased‌ radial runout and friction; when seals harden,crack,or lose lip tension the lubricant is expelled and water reaches ⁣bearing surfaces. Confirm compatibility by matching tub/hub dimensions and the machine​ model number before installing the replacement ⁣kit, since the kit ⁢restores mechanical support only when it fits the existing shaft and hub geometry.

  • Loud rumbling or grinding during spin cycles
  • Excessive drum wobble or vibration ⁢felt at high speed
  • Visible grease or oil contamination on the inner tub or on clothes
  • Water pooling under the cabinet or dripping from the tub ‌seam
  • Increased motor current, overheatingor‌ frequent overload trips

Diagnose bearing wear with a combination of sensory checks and simple measurement tools: rotate the drum by hand to ⁢detect roughness or ⁢binding, use a mechanic’s stethoscope to localize grindingand measure radial/axial play with a dial indicator or feeler gauge to quantify looseness.For seals, perform a wet ⁢run or static fill test and inspect the hub and shaft for emulsified grease, scoringor corrosion that indicates past leakage. Practical repair workflow examples: if‌ hand rotation yields a gritty feel and audible metal-on-metal noise, disassemble the hub to inspect the races and replace with the kit; if water trails are observed on the outside of the inner hub, replace ⁢seals and clean contaminants before ​refitting bearings. ⁤The table below summarizes common failure indicators and the straightforward diagnostic action to confirm them.

Compatibility, ⁤Replacement Procedure, Torque and Sealant Specifications for Installing the 279264 Whirlpool Bearing & Seal Kit

The 279264 Whirlpool Bearing & Seal ‍kit ‌contains the replacement bearings and seals used to restore the tub-to-shaft interface on‌ many Whirlpool direct-drive and ​similar top-load‌ washer tubs. Bearings in this assembly provide radial support and limit axial movement of the inner tub while seals prevent wash water from migrating into the bearing cavity and transmission. Compatibility depends on the shaft and⁣ bore dimensions and the specific tub/hub design;⁢ confirm fit by matching outer bearing diameter,inner bore (shaft) diameter,and the kit’s race width to the existing parts or the OEM ‌parts list before installation.Symptoms that indicate kit replacement⁤ include a grinding or rumbling noise during spin, visible oil/water leakage at the tub hub, excessive tub play or wobbleand ‍accelerated bearing wear on inspection ⁣of the race surfaces.

Replacement requires separating the inner tub from the⁢ outer tub, removing the ⁣old pressed-in bearings and sealsand installing the new components with proper alignment and controlled press fit. Use a hydraulic or arbor press with appropriate bearing drivers to avoid damaging races,and protect the seal lips with light silicone grease during assembly.torque and sealant choices affect long-term reliability: use medium-strength threadlocker on fasteners that can⁣ remove during service and non-hardening RTV or a specified gasket maker on permanent metal-to-metal‍ joints where the service manual calls for it. After assembly, verify axial ⁣play is within manufacturer tolerance and run the washer through a low-speed spin to confirm quiet operation and absence of leaks.

  • Disconnect power ‌and water, drain tuband remove agitator and inner ‌tub to access the hub.
  • Press​ out old ​bearings/seals; clean ‍mating surfaces and inspect for corrosion ⁤or scoring.
  • Press in new bearings squarely, install seals with ⁢correct orientation, apply grease to⁣ seal lipsand torque fasteners per ‍reference values.
  • Apply medium-strength threadlocker on removable‍ fasteners as indicated, allow sealant cure time, reassemble and test for leaks and noise.

Q&A

What is the Whirlpool part 279264 bearing & seal kit and what does it replace?

Part 279264 is a tub bearing and seal replacement kit used on certain Whirlpool-family top‑load washers. The kit replaces‍ the bearing surfaces and​ the water seals that ⁤support the inner tub on ⁣the washshaft and prevent washwater from entering the transmission/gearcase. Exact kit contents vary by supplier but typically include one or more bearings and one or more⁢ seals ‍(and sometimes spacers ‌or a bearing retainer). ⁤Always verify kit contents against the parts diagram for your model before ordering.

What symptoms indicate the bearings or seals have failed and I ‌need this kit?

Common signs of bearing⁤ or seal‌ failure are loud rumbling or grinding noises during spin,excessive tub wobble or off‑balance behavior,visible water leaking ⁤from the base‍ of the washer,grease/oil contamination⁣ in the tub or on the floor,and metal⁢ debris in the washwater. If you ⁤find⁤ water inside the transmission/gearcase or a wet, rusty bearing area, the⁤ bearings or seals are likely compromised.

How do I ⁣confirm that 279264 is compatible with my washer model?

Locate your ⁢washer’s model number ​(usually on ‌a tag behind the control panel,on the doorframe,or on the back). Use that model number to⁢ search Whirlpool’s parts lookup,an ‍authorized parts dealer,or the product/parts manual. Entering the model number will show compatible part numbers and diagrams.If in doubt, contact Whirlpool parts‍ support or a reputable parts​ supplier to confirm fitment before purchasing.

Can I replace the bearings and ⁣seals myself? What tools and skills are needed?

Replacing the tub bearings ⁢and seals is an intermediate‑to‑advanced repair.It typically requires removing the cabinet and inner tuband pressing/pulling bearings and seals on and off the washshaft. You will ​usually need specialty tools such as‍ a bearing puller or press, seal/bearing drivers, snap‑ring pliers (if applicable), ⁤and basic hand ⁢tools. Proper‌ technique and tools are important to avoid damaging the new parts or tub. If you lack experience or⁢ tools,a professional technician is recommended.

Do I‍ need to ⁢replace⁤ both bearings and seals at ⁤the same time?

Yes.Bearings and seals⁣ wear together; replacing only the seal leaves worn bearings that can quickly damage the new sealand replacing only bearings while reusing​ old seals risks leakage. Install a full bearing-and-seal kit to ensure a durable repair.

Will installing part 279264 fix a leaking transmission/gearcase?

If the leak is caused by worn tub seals allowing water into the transmission or by⁤ bearing failure, replacing the kit can stop further water ingress and leaks at the tub shaft. However, if⁤ the gearcase ⁢is already damaged or has lost lubrication (contaminated by ​water) the transmission itself may need ⁣service or replacement. Inspect the gearcase for metal shavings, ⁣low oil levelor internal damage; address any‌ gearcase issues​ in addition to replacing bearings and seals.

What type of grease or lubricant should I use when installing the new bearings and seals?

Use a high‑temperature, water‑resistant wheel‑bearing type ⁢grease ⁢or the grease specified in the service manual for your⁢ washer. ⁤Do not use gear oil⁣ for bearing lubrication in the tub bearing area. Apply grease to the bearing surfaces⁣ as recommended by the manufacturer and ensure seals are seated⁢ correctly to keep contaminants out.

How long does the repair usually take and what is the typical ⁤cost?

For a DIY repair with the right tools, bearing and seal replacement typically ‍takes 2-4 hours depending on experience and model​ complexity. The part kit price varies by vendor⁤ but commonly ranges from about $30 to $120. If‌ you hire ⁤a technician,expect additional labor ‍charges-commonly $150-$300 or more depending on local rates and whether the transmission requires service.
